13.6.1 Domain Name or IP Address URL Checking
By default, the NBG-318S checks the URL’s domain name or IP address when performing
keyword blocking.
This means that the NBG-318S checks the characters that come before the first slash in the
URL.

13.6.2 Full Path URL Checking
Full path URL checking has the NBG-318S check the characters that come before the last
slash in the URL.

13.6.3 File Name URL Checking
Filename URL checking has the NBG-318S check all of the characters in the URL.
